Font Size: a A A

Blockchain-based Privacy-preserving Data Crowdsouring Scheme

Posted on:2021-11-07Degree:MasterType:Thesis
Country:ChinaCandidate:W X CuiFull Text:PDF
GTID:2518306050468054Subject:Master of Engineering
Abstract/Summary:PDF Full Text Request
In recent years,Internet-based crowdsourcing schemes have brought social and economic benefits.More and more large companies choose web or mobile crowdsourcing as a new type of problem solving method.Most existing crowdsourcing schemes are based on thirdparty crowdsourcing platforms,and this centralized management method faces some inevitable problems,such as Do S attack,remote hijacking,Sybil attack and a single point of failure.And many existing crowdsourcing schemes also have risks of privacy leakage and data loss.In addition,the third-party platforms may conduct malicious arbitration on the crowdsourcing process,resulting in the unfair distribution of rewards.Therefore,it is particularly urgent to study decentralized crowdsourcing scheme to effectively avoid the problems caused by centralized management of crowdsourcing.Blockchain technology has become one of the feasible ways to achieve decentralized crowdsourcing.However,blockchainbased crowdsourcing schemes also face security and privacy issues that need to be resolved.Combining existing technologies and crowdsourcing scenarios,this thesis proposes a general framework of blockchain-based privacy-preserving data crowdsourcing scheme(BPCF),which aims to ensure that the crowdsourcing process is conducted in a decentralized manner and avoid the problems caused by the collusion between the requester and the workers.First,the thesis constructs the system model,adversary model the security goals of the framework.Subsequently,the thesis uses the homomorphic encryption algorithm and commitment scheme defined in the general form to describe the framework BPCF.Security analysis proves that the framework BPCF achieves the security goals of the fairness,solution privacy and data integrity.The framework BPCF is widely applicable to various crowdsourcing scenarios.In actual applications,it can combine the scene requirements to build a BPCF-based secure crowdsourcing scheme for specific application scenarios.Afterwards,based on the framework BPCF,the thesis builds a BPCF-based secure crowd-sourcing scheme(BPCV) for electronic voting scenarios.First,the thesis gives the system model,adversary model,and security goals of the scheme BPCV,mainly explaining the security threats when reusing the solutions.Subsequently,the thesis adopts the Pedersen commitment,the Paillier encryption algorithm and the CP-ABE algorithm to describe the scheme BPCV.Finally,on the basis that the scheme has been able to meet the goals of fairness,solution privacy and integrity,it is proved that the scheme BPCV has achieved the security goal of reusability.Finally,the thesis conducts the performance analysis of the scheme BPCV.The thesis analyzes the influence of different parameters on the computation overhead,and tests the communication overhead by building a private blockchain.In addition,through comparison with related works,it can be seen that the scheme BPCV has the better advantages in ensuring the fairness and reusability of the crowdsourcing process while balancing the computation overhead.
Keywords/Search Tags:Crowdsourcing, Blockchain, Privacy-preserving, Homomorphic encryption, Commitment scheme, Attribute-based encryption
PDF Full Text Request
Related items